Tell us a bit more about the mayo on the skin. Although that skin looked busted up pretty bad, the concept sounds interesting.
 
Tell us a bit more about the mayo on the skin. Although that skin looked busted up pretty bad, the concept sounds interesting.

I make a slurry of 1/2 cup of my home made rub and 1/3 cup dukes mayo. Keeps the skin nice and what I call "cuttable" for judges. Since mayo is just seasoned oil and egg whites, it works just like evoo but better. Yeah that chicken was busted up because I flipped it and it was sticking to the grate.
